from a phylosophical point of vue, the presets are bundled inside our
packages/installers and the licence agremment attached to that
package/installer doesn't make any difference between mapping and core
code IIRC. 

So making contributors sign the agreement doesn't hurt and avoid future
question that can be directed to this bundling.

> The main reason for that agreement is to allow us to make license
> changes to the source code if needed without having to track down every
> past developer to get their permission. Since controller presets are
> sort of "at arm's length" (not compiled in, just distributed with the
> application,) they can have their own licenses. So we really just need
> permission to distribute them with the application, since if we ever
> change the application's license, it wouldn't necessarily apply to the
> controller presets themselves.
> 
> That said, it wouldn't hurt to have preset writers sign the agreement
> because it would avoid any future confusion. It's just not required.
